AHF Launches New Syphlilis Awareness Billboards

AHF launched a new billboard campaign aimed at raising awareness about the negative health outcomes associated with leaving syphilis untreated during pregnancy.

The statistics are alarming. If a woman has syphilis while she’s pregnant and doesn’t get treated right away, she can pass the infection on to the baby. Up to 2 in 5 babies (40 percent) born to women with untreated syphilis die from the infection.

But syphilis can be treated. The campaign aims to raise awareness about the dangers syphilis can pose to pregnant women and their children if they don’t know their status. The billboards direct the viewer to FreeSTDcheck.org to encourage them to get tested and treated, so no harm will come to them or their baby.
